Powdered antifungal agents are widely used for the treatment of superficial fungal infections, particularly those affecting the skin. These agents are often formulated in powder form to enhance their ability to adhere to the skin, providing localized treatment. Powders are typically applied to affected areas to absorb moisture and prevent further fungal growth, especially in areas prone to excessive sweating. They are popular for their ease of application and the ability to provide long-lasting protection. Powdered antifungal products are commonly used to treat athlete’s foot, ringworm, and other dermatological conditions. The growing preference for non-greasy formulations and skin-friendly options has further boosted the demand for antifungal powders.
Ointments are another significant category within the antifungal agents market, used primarily for the treatment of fungal infections on the skin and mucous membranes. These formulations are typically thick and greasy, which allows them to form a protective barrier on the skin, ensuring prolonged contact with the infection site. Ointments are especially effective for fungal infections that are resistant to over-the-counter treatments and require more potent therapies. Additionally, their emollient properties help soothe irritated skin, providing relief from itching, redness, and inflammation. The demand for antifungal ointments is expected to rise as healthcare professionals continue to prescribe them for patients with persistent fungal conditions.
Antifungal drugs, both oral and intravenous, represent a crucial segment in the market due to their effectiveness in treating more severe or systemic fungal infections. These drugs are typically prescribed for internal fungal infections that affect organs such as the lungs, bloodstream, and urinary tract. Oral antifungal medications are often used to treat infections like candidiasis, aspergillosis, and histoplasmosis, whereas intravenous formulations are typically used for more severe cases. The expansion of antifungal drug development, including the introduction of novel antifungal classes, has contributed to the growth of this market segment. Increasing investment in research and development is expected to further fuel innovations in this area, making antifungal drugs an essential part of modern healthcare.
Pastes, another important application form of antifungal agents, are thick, sticky preparations that are commonly used in treating fungal infections of the skin. These preparations are particularly effective in treating localized infections, as they provide targeted delivery of the active antifungal ingredient to the infection site. The formulation of pastes allows for better adherence to the skin, ensuring that the treatment remains in place for an extended period of time. They are often used in the treatment of conditions such as eczema, ringworm, and fungal rashes. The paste form is favored for its ability to stay in place and deliver continuous antifungal action, which is particularly useful for treating infections that are persistent or in difficult-to-treat areas.
One of the key trends driving the antifungal agents market is the growing focus on the development of combination therapies. These therapies are designed to address multiple infections simultaneously, thereby reducing the treatment time and improving patient outcomes. Combination treatments that pair antifungal agents with other therapeutic classes are becoming more popular, especially for patients with compromised immune systems, such as those undergoing cancer treatment or organ transplantation. Another trend is the growing shift towards topical treatments over oral or intravenous drugs. Topical antifungal treatments, including creams, powders, and ointments, are generally preferred due to their ease of use, fewer side effects, and direct action at the infection site. As such, the demand for topical antifungal agents is expected to continue to grow in the coming years.
Another key trend is the increasing investment in the development of novel antifungal drugs, particularly those that target drug-resistant fungi. The rise of antifungal resistance is a major concern for healthcare professionals, as it can lead to treatment failure and prolonged infections. As a result, pharmaceutical companies are focusing on developing next-generation antifungal agents that can effectively treat resistant strains. Innovations in drug delivery systems, such as the use of nanoparticles and liposomal formulations, are also gaining traction in the market. These advanced technologies help improve the bioavailability and efficacy of antifungal drugs, thus contributing to better treatment outcomes.

1. What are antifungal agents?
Antifungal agents are medications used to treat infections caused by fungi, including yeast and molds. They can be applied topically or taken orally.
2. How do antifungal agents work?
Antifungal agents work by inhibiting the growth of fungi or killing fungal cells, helping to eliminate the infection.
3. What types of infections do antifungal agents treat?
Antifungal agents are used to treat various infections, including athlete’s foot, ringworm, candidiasis, and fungal nail infections.
4. What are the different forms of antifungal agents?
Antifungal agents come in several forms, including powders, ointments, oral medications, and intravenous drugs.
5. Are there any side effects of antifungal agents?
While generally safe, antifungal agents can cause side effects such as skin irritation, nausea, and liver problems in some cases.
6. Can antifungal agents be used for severe fungal infections?
Yes, antifungal drugs, especially those administered orally or intravenously, are used to treat severe, systemic fungal infections.
7. Are over-the-counter antifungal agents effective?
Over-the-counter antifungal agents are effective for treating mild fungal infections, such as athlete’s foot and ringworm.
8. How long does it take for antifungal treatment to work?
The duration of antifungal treatment depends on the type and severity of the infection, but it typically ranges from a few days to several weeks.
9. Can antifungal agents be used for recurrent infections?
Yes, antifungal agents can be used for recurrent fungal infections, often in combination with lifestyle changes to prevent re-infection.
10. How can antifungal resistance be prevented?
Antifungal resistance can be prevented by using antifungal agents responsibly, completing prescribed treatments, and avoiding unnecessary use of antifungals.
